3个高效避坑方案:解决Typora OneDark主题的安装与显示问题
2026-04-02 09:21:57作者:秋阔奎Evelyn
Typora OneDark 主题是一款为 Typora 文本编辑器设计的深色主题,灵感来源于 VSCode 的 One Dark Pro 主题。本文将帮助新手用户快速定位并解决主题安装路径错误、跨平台显示异常及功能支持不足等常见问题,让你轻松享受沉浸式写作体验。
问题自测流程图
- 主题未出现在列表 → 安装路径问题
- 主题显示异常但能选择 → 系统兼容性问题
- 特定功能无效果 → 功能支持问题
当主题无法在 Typora 中显示时
适用系统:Windows/macOS/Linux
🔧 问题现象:安装后在 Typora 主题列表中找不到 OneDark 主题
根本原因:主题文件放置位置未遵循 Typora 的主题加载规则
解决方案:
- 推荐方案(约3分钟):
- 克隆仓库:
git clone https://gitcode.com/gh_mirrors/ty/typora-onedark-theme - 复制主题文件:将
theme文件夹复制到 Typora 主题目录- Windows:
Typora 安装目录/resources/app/style/themes/ - macOS:
~/Library/Application Support/Typora/themes/ - Linux:
~/.config/Typora/themes/
- Windows:
- 重启 Typora 后在主题列表选择 OneDark
- 克隆仓库:
注意事项:确保复制的是
theme文件夹内的所有内容,而非整个项目文件夹
当表格和复选框样式错乱时
适用系统:macOS
⚠️ 问题现象:表格边框不显示、复选框样式异常
根本原因:macOS 系统字体渲染机制与 CSS(层叠样式表文件)存在兼容性差异
解决方案:
-
推荐方案(约5分钟):
- 打开主题目录下的
onedark.css文件 - 查找
.md-table样式块,添加border-collapse: collapse; - 查找
.task-list-item样式块,修改list-style-type: none;
- 打开主题目录下的
-
备选方案:安装
onedark_linux.css替代原 CSS 文件(部分功能可能受限)
当代码块无语法高亮时
适用系统:全平台
🛠️ 问题现象:代码块仅显示基础样式,无语法颜色区分
根本原因:主题缺少代码高亮配色定义或 Typora 语法高亮功能未启用
解决方案:
-
推荐方案(约2分钟):
- 开启 Typora 语法高亮:
文件 → 偏好设置 → 编辑器 → 代码块 → 启用语法高亮 - 确认
theme/onedark目录下存在字体文件(如400.woff)
- 开启 Typora 语法高亮:
-
备选方案:手动添加语法高亮样式到 CSS 文件(需基础 CSS 知识)
社区支持渠道
- 通过项目仓库的 Issues 功能提交问题报告
- 提供详细的系统版本、Typora 版本及问题截图
- 参与主题讨论区交流使用心得与解决方案
通过以上方法,你可以快速解决 Typora OneDark 主题的常见问题,享受舒适的深色写作环境。如遇到其他问题,建议先查阅项目文档或搜索已有的解决方案。
登录后查看全文
热门项目推荐
相关项目推荐
GLM-5智谱 AI 正式发布 GLM-5,旨在应对复杂系统工程和长时域智能体任务。Jinja00
GLM-5-w4a8GLM-5-w4a8基于混合专家架构,专为复杂系统工程与长周期智能体任务设计。支持单/多节点部署,适配Atlas 800T A3,采用w4a8量化技术,结合vLLM推理优化,高效平衡性能与精度,助力智能应用开发Jinja00
jiuwenclawJiuwenClaw 是一款基于openJiuwen开发的智能AI Agent,它能够将大语言模型的强大能力,通过你日常使用的各类通讯应用,直接延伸至你的指尖。Python0240- QQwen3.5-397B-A17BQwen3.5 实现了重大飞跃,整合了多模态学习、架构效率、强化学习规模以及全球可访问性等方面的突破性进展,旨在为开发者和企业赋予前所未有的能力与效率。Jinja00
AtomGit城市坐标计划AtomGit 城市坐标计划开启!让开源有坐标,让城市有星火。致力于与城市合伙人共同构建并长期运营一个健康、活跃的本地开发者生态。01
electerm开源终端/ssh/telnet/serialport/RDP/VNC/Spice/sftp/ftp客户端(linux, mac, win)JavaScript00
项目优选
收起
deepin linux kernel
C
27
13
OpenHarmony documentation | OpenHarmony开发者文档
Dockerfile
632
4.16 K
Ascend Extension for PyTorch
Python
471
569
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
932
835
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.51 K
861
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
383
266
暂无简介
Dart
880
210
昇腾LLM分布式训练框架
Python
138
162
AscendNPU-IR是基于MLIR(Multi-Level Intermediate Representation)构建的,面向昇腾亲和算子编译时使用的中间表示,提供昇腾完备表达能力,通过编译优化提升昇腾AI处理器计算效率,支持通过生态框架使能昇腾AI处理器与深度调优
C++
123
188
Oohos_react_native
React Native鸿蒙化仓库
JavaScript
327
383
